Uttarakhand by-election: BJP announces Asha Nautiyal as candidate for Kedarnath seat – World News Network

Kedarnath (Uttarakhand) [India], October 28 (ANI): The BJP’s Central Election Committee on Sunday announced Asha Nautiyal as its candidate for the upcoming by-election in Uttarakhand’s Kedarnath Assembly constituency.
Nautiyal has been nominated to contest the Kedarnath seat, as confirmed by the National General Secretary and Headquarters-in-Charge Arun Singh. The by-election will be held to fill a seat in the Uttarakhand Legislative Assembly.
Earlier in the same day, the Congress announced it would field former MLA Manoj Rawat from Kedarnath for the Assembly bypoll in Uttarakhand next month.
According to an AICC release, Congress President Mallikarjun Kharge approved Rawat’s candidature for the by-election.
The Kedarnath bypoll is scheduled for November 20, with vote counting to take place on November 23.
On October 15, Uttarakhand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ami expressed confidence in winning the upcoming elections in Maharashtra and Jharkhand, as well as the Kedarnath bypoll. He stated that voters would opt for a “double-engine government” in both states.
“The people of Maharashtra and Jharkhand will choose a double-engine government. We will continue to advance the development being carried out in the country and the states under the leadership of Prime Minister Modi,” CM Dhami said.
He further emphasised that voters in both Maharashtra and Jharkhand would favour the BJP-led double-engine government. “There will be a by-election in Kedarnath, and in this bypoll, people will choose development and ensure BJP’s victory. The people of Maharashtra and Jharkhand will also opt for a double-engine government,” he added.
On October 15, the Election Commission of India (ECI) announced by-polls for 48 Assembly constituencies and two Parliamentary seats, scheduled in two phases alongside the Maharashtra and Jharkhand Assembly elections. Voting for the first phase, covering 47 Assembly constituencies and the Wayanad parliamentary seat in Kerala will take place on November 13. The second phase will occur on November 20 for the Kedarnath Assembly constituency in Uttarakhand and the Nanded parliamentary seat in Maharashtra. Vote counting for both phases will take place on November 23. (ANI)
